Some of what you will do:
Drive the planning, execution, and performance analysis of Staples Canada's in-store promotional merchandising program (“off-shelf”). This role bridges data analysis and strategic merchandising by partnering with cross-functional teams—including Merchandising, Supply Chain, and Store Operations—to build impactful programs that increase incremental sales and margin. The Off-Shelf Analyst ensures timely execution, clear communication to stores, and continuous performance improvement through data-driven insights.
Specifically, You Will:
- Work with the merchandising group to develop and evaluate off-shelf items/assortments for each period that will drive incremental sales and margin.
- Determine best display vehicle and merchandising approach for each off-shelf assortment.
- Work closely with store planogram and signage teams to ensure setup instructions are accurate and easy to communicate.
- Assist with coordination of all specialty signing elements for off-shelf programs.
- Review and evaluate all aspects of the off-shelf program to drive price impression as well as incremental sales and margin.
- Partner with supply chain team to ensure optimal quantity of product is in the stores for the beginning and throughout the off-shelf period.
- Work with store projects teams to ensure off-shelf positions for project stores are accurately captured and required product is ordered and delivered.
- Maintain database with the number of promotional positions (pallets, endcaps) for all stores.
- Responsible for managing promo process/workback calendar and holding teams accountable to hit timelines, upcoming deadlines and deliverables.
- Allocate off-shelf programs to stores based on available space and sales velocity.
- Manage the gathering and analysis of off-shelf post-mortem data - both financial information as well as input from the in-store field organization. Translate this into workable opportunities for the following off-shelf period or for the next year. Provide Category Management merchandising teams with recommendations to improve program sales and margin by leveraging current and historical performance data.
